#215092 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#215092 is composed of 12.9% red, 31.4% green and 57.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 77.4% cyan, 45.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 42.7% black. It has a hue angle of 215 degrees, a saturation of 63.1% and a lightness of 35.1%. #215092 color hex could be obtained by blending #42a0ff with #000025. Closest websafe color is: #336699.

#215092 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#215092 has RGB values of R:33, G:80, B:146 and CMYK values of C:0.77, M:0.45, Y:0, K:0.43. Its decimal value is 2183314.

Shades and Tints of #215092
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000102 is the darkest color, while #f1f6f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#215092
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#58595b is the less saturated color, while #054bae is the most saturated one.
